Fantastic Team Effort at Aldersley Hockey Festival
Miss Maguire and Miss Foster were delighted to take nine children to the In2 Hockey Festival at Aldersley Leisure Village! The team took part in four 6‑a‑side games and finished joint 5th. The children played brilliantly as a team and learned so much throughout the afternoon. Umpires and parents commented on how noticeably each player improved as the tournament progressed. The team demonstrated excellent defensive skills, and we celebrated goals from Freddy, Phoebe and Farid!

Teamwork and Triumph at the Table Cricket Event
Children worked well as a team to compete against other schools in a table cricket event, including some secondary schools. Children supported each other and showed great sportsmanship. Elston Hall were victorious and took home the medals and trophy!

Netball Hub Event
A huge well done to our superb netballers who braved the cold, wet weather to play in the Netball Hub event held at St Chads. Elston Hall took 11 players to play as part of two mixed Year 5 and 6 teams. Despite the freezing conditions, the children played brilliantly. Team 2 lost one match, drew 2 and won 2 whilst Team 1 won 5 matches and drew one. Overall just one defeat out of 11 matches played!

Year 2 Shine at All Aboard Festival!
A group of Year 2 students traveled to Aldersley Leisure Village to participate in the 'All Aboard Festival.' The children had a fantastic time engaging in various activities, including serving in volleyball, keeping time in dance, improving accuracy in golf, and developing coordination in tennis. They worked diligently and received numerous compliments for their excellent listening skills and effort. Well done, everyone!

Year 2 Triumph at Multiskills Event
10 of our Year 2 children represented Elston Hall at the Multiskills event held at St Chads. The children competed as a team to score points in a variety of events using skills such as throwing and catching, jumping, running and balancing. For the children, it was their first time competing in such an event and representing school. They worked amazingly well and were winners of the event meaning they move onto the finals, against other school across the city later in the term
